A new method for automatic measurement of low-level radon in water

Abstract
- A new single phototube liquid scintillation counting system for automatic determination of 222Rn in ground water for earthquake prediction is described. About 40% of radon is transferred from 1.0 L of water with a stream of air into 25 ml of toluene in a sample vial. Delayed coincidence counting of 214Bi and its decay product, 214Po reduces the background to 0.02 cpm. The 214Po detection efficiency is above 90%. Water containing 20 mBq/L of radon can be measured with 10% accuracy in 3 h.
